"Closed" accounts come back to life when the computer calculates and pays that month's interest. Then minimum balance fees are imposed, apparently forever, or until you hit the trigger to begin collection actions that can play havoc with your credit score. On 3/3 I closed my checking account. On 3/15 it came back to life when six cents of interest was posted, along with a $15 service charge. A month later another $15 charge. Happens a lot with them. Three times with my family. Recommend you avoid them, or watch them mighty close. read full review »
